.page_wrap__Vkylc{display:flex;flex-direction:column;width:100%;min-height:calc(100svh - var(--nav-height));overflow-y:auto;overflow-x:hidden;align-items:center;background:#ffffff;--max-width:1200px}.page_beforeAfterBand__RxySu,.page_featuresBand__UJCt3,.page_header__aoGnN,.page_section__yPW7u{width:100%;max-width:var(--max-width)}.page_hero__qs3fl{position:relative;width:100%;aspect-ratio:16/8.5;min-height:520px;overflow:hidden}.page_heroImg__FO__z{object-fit:cover}.page_heroOverlay__g1yjM{position:absolute;inset:auto 0 0 0;padding:var(--padding-xlarge) var(--padding-medium) calc(var(--padding-small) + 8px);background:linear-gradient(0deg,rgba(0,0,0,.55),rgba(0,0,0,0));color:#fff}.page_kicker__EbMX_{opacity:1;letter-spacing:.14em;font-size:var(--font-size-large);font-weight:600;text-transform:uppercase}.page_kickerLight__hyHR7{color:rgba(255,255,255,.85);font-weight:100}.page_kickerAccent__VteCE{color:rgb(var(--accent-color-rgb));font-weight:600}.page_tagline__d6ywN{position:relative;width:100%;max-width:var(--max-width);font-style:italic;line-height:1.7;color:rgb(var(--text-color-rgb));display:flex;justify-content:flex-end;-webkit-padding-before:var(--padding-x2large);padding-block-start:var(--padding-x2large);padding-inline:var(--padding-xlarge);background-color:white;z-index:2;-webkit-padding-after:calc(var(--padding-medium) + var(--padding-x2large));padding-block-end:calc(var(--padding-medium) + var(--padding-x2large))}.page_taglineTitle__MKZUu{position:relative;font-size:clamp(1.1rem,1.6vw + .9rem,1.6rem);font-weight:400;width:60%;position:2}.page_taglineTitle__MKZUu:before{position:absolute;content:"";left:calc(-1 * var(--padding-xlarge));top:70%;width:8px;height:160%;transform:translateY(-50%);background:rgb(var(--accent-color-rgb));z-index:2}.page_tagline__d6ywN:after{content:"";position:absolute;right:var(--padding-xlarge);top:10%;width:clamp(180px,38vw,360px);height:clamp(180px,38vw,360px);background:url(/logos/red-removed.png) 50%/contain no-repeat;opacity:.12;pointer-events:none;z-index:0}.page_featuresBand__UJCt3{background:rgb(var(--accent-color-2-rgb));color:#fff;display:grid;grid-template-columns:1fr 1fr 1fr;grid-gap:var(--padding-large);gap:var(--padding-large);padding:var(--padding-large);position:relative;z-index:1;padding-block:var(--padding-xlarge)}.page_feature__OO2ZJ{height:100%;text-align:center;display:flex;flex-direction:column;align-items:center;gap:var(--padding-xsmall)}.page_feature__OO2ZJ h3{font-weight:600;font-size:var(--font-size-small)}.page_feature__OO2ZJ p{opacity:.75;font-size:var(--font-size-xsmall)}.page_icon__W5zGE{width:28px;height:28px;margin-bottom:6px;fill:#fff;opacity:.8}@media (max-width:768px){.page_featuresBand__UJCt3{grid-template-columns:1fr 1fr 1fr}}@media (min-width:768px){.page_kicker__EbMX_{font-size:var(--font-size-x2large)}.page_feature__OO2ZJ h3{font-size:var(--font-size-medium)}.page_feature__OO2ZJ p{font-size:var(--font-size-small)}}@media (min-width:1000px){.page_kicker__EbMX_{font-size:var(--font-size-x3large)}}.page_sectionHeading__k3oSI{font-size:var(--font-size-xlarge);font-weight:600;margin-bottom:.5rem}.page_sectionSubheading__s2c_f{font-size:var(--font-size-large);font-weight:600;margin-bottom:.35rem}.page_section__yPW7u p{opacity:.9;margin-top:.5rem}.page_aboutSplit__ev3BS{width:100%;max-width:var(--max-width);display:flex;align-items:center;justify-content:space-between;-webkit-padding-end:var(--padding-xlarge);padding-inline-end:var(--padding-xlarge)}.page_patternCol__h0o_s{background-color:#ffffff;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='400' height='400' viewBox='0 0 800 800'%3E%3Cg fill='none' stroke='%23C4C4C4' stroke-width='1'%3E%3Cpath d='M769 229L1037 260.9M927 880L731 737 520 660 309 538 40 599 295 764 126.5 879.5 40 599-197 493 102 382-31 229 126.5 79.5-69-63'/%3E%3Cpath d='M-31 229L237 261 390 382 603 493 308.5 537.5 101.5 381.5M370 905L295 764'/%3E%3Cpath d='M520 660L578 842 731 737 840 599 603 493 520 660 295 764 309 538 390 382 539 269 769 229 577.5 41.5 370 105 295 -36 126.5 79.5 237 261 102 382 40 599 -69 737 127 880'/%3E%3Cpath d='M520-140L578.5 42.5 731-63M603 493L539 269 237 261 370 105M902 382L539 269M390 382L102 382'/%3E%3Cpath d='M-222 42L126.5 79.5 370 105 539 269 577.5 41.5 927 80 769 229 902 382 603 493 731 737M295-36L577.5 41.5M578 842L295 764M40-201L127 80M102 382L-261 269'/%3E%3C/g%3E%3Cg fill='%237C7C7C'%3E%3Ccircle cx='769' cy='229' r='5'/%3E%3Ccircle cx='539' cy='269' r='5'/%3E%3Ccircle cx='603' cy='493' r='5'/%3E%3Ccircle cx='731' cy='737' r='5'/%3E%3Ccircle cx='520' cy='660' r='5'/%3E%3Ccircle cx='309' cy='538' r='5'/%3E%3Ccircle cx='295' cy='764' r='5'/%3E%3Ccircle cx='40' cy='599' r='5'/%3E%3Ccircle cx='102' cy='382' r='5'/%3E%3Ccircle cx='127' cy='80' r='5'/%3E%3Ccircle cx='370' cy='105' r='5'/%3E%3Ccircle cx='578' cy='42' r='5'/%3E%3Ccircle cx='237' cy='261' r='5'/%3E%3Ccircle cx='390' cy='382' r='5'/%3E%3C/g%3E%3C/svg%3E");background-size:120px;background-position:50%;background-repeat:repeat;height:200%;position:relative;width:30%;-webkit-mask-repeat:no-repeat;-webkit-mask-size:cover;-webkit-mask-image:linear-gradient(270deg,rgba(0,0,0,1),rgba(0,0,0,.1));mask-image:linear-gradient(270deg,rgba(0,0,0,1),rgba(0,0,0,.1));mask-repeat:no-repeat;mask-size:cover}.page_patternCol__h0o_s:after{content:"";position:absolute;right:-1px;top:0;bottom:0;width:3px;background:rgba(0,0,0,.1)}.page_card__9hOx0{width:calc(60% - var(--padding-large));position:relative;-webkit-padding-before:var(--padding-medium);padding-block-start:var(--padding-medium);-webkit-padding-after:var(--padding-large);padding-block-end:var(--padding-large);line-height:1.7}@media (min-width:655px){.page_card__9hOx0{padding-inline:var(--padding-x2large)}}@media (min-width:768px){.page_card__9hOx0{padding-inline:calc(1.5 * var(--padding-x2large))}}@media (min-width:927px){.page_card__9hOx0{padding-inline:calc(2 * var(--padding-x2large))}}.page_card__9hOx0:before{position:absolute;content:"";left:calc(-1 * var(--padding-xlarge));top:50%;width:8px;height:calc(115% + var(--padding-medium) * 1.5);transform:translateY(calc(-50% + 2 * var(--padding-medium)));background:rgb(170,170,170);z-index:3}.page_vision__ma_Rk{width:100%;max-width:var(--max-width);display:flex;justify-content:space-around;align-items:center;background-color:rgb(var(--background-color-rgb));-webkit-margin-before:calc(3 * var(--padding-x2large));margin-block-start:calc(3 * var(--padding-x2large))}.page_visionText__ArMUp{width:50%;height:100%;display:flex;flex-direction:column;gap:var(--padding-medium);padding-inline:var(--padding-small);justify-content:flex-start;align-items:flex-start}.page_visionText__ArMUp h3{margin-top:-3rem;font-size:var(--font-size-medium);font-weight:600;color:rgb(61,61,61)}.page_visionText__ArMUp p{font-size:var(--font-size-small);font-weight:200;line-height:1.7;color:rgb(238,238,238);margin-top:1rem}.page_visionImage__piC0D{position:relative;z-index:2;width:45%;margin-top:calc(-2 * var(--padding-x2large))}.page_img__ZI6Oh{width:100%;height:auto}@media (min-width:450px){.page_visionText__ArMUp h3{font-size:var(--font-size-large)}.page_visionText__ArMUp p{font-size:var(--font-size-medium)}.page_visionImage__piC0D{width:45%;margin-top:calc(-2.5 * var(--padding-x2large))}}@media (min-width:768px){.page_visionText__ArMUp h3{font-size:var(--font-size-xlarge)}.page_visionText__ArMUp p{font-size:var(--font-size-large)}.page_visionImage__piC0D{width:45%;margin-top:calc(-3 * var(--padding-x2large))}}.page_cta__D4QeR{width:100%;max-width:var(--max-width);display:flex;justify-content:center;padding-block:calc(2 * var(--padding-x2large));background-color:rgb(var(--background-color-rgb))}.page_ctaButton__N6n0V{display:inline-flex;align-items:center;justify-content:center;gap:10px;border:2px solid rgb(var(--accent-color-rgb));color:rgb(var(--accent-color-rgb));background:linear-gradient(90deg,rgb(var(--accent-color-rgb)) 0,rgb(var(--accent-color-rgb)) 100%);background-size:0 100%;background-position:0;background-repeat:no-repeat;text-decoration:none;font-weight:600;letter-spacing:.02em;border-radius:0;padding:clamp(.7rem,.5vw + .6rem,1rem) clamp(1.1rem,1vw + .9rem,2rem);font-size:clamp(.95rem,.8vw + .9rem,1.3rem);transition:color .16s ease,border-color .16s ease,background-size .22s ease}.page_ctaButton__N6n0V:hover{color:white;background-size:100% 100%}.page_ctaButton__N6n0V:focus-visible{outline:none;box-shadow:0 0 0 3px rgba(var(--accent-color-rgb),.25)}@media (min-width:900px){.page_vision__ma_Rk{grid-template-columns:1fr 1fr;align-items:center}.page_baStackAlt__Uw9o4,.page_baStack__OYGWw{height:520px}}@media (max-width:1024px){.page_hero__qs3fl{aspect-ratio:16/10;min-height:460px}}@media (max-width:768px){.page_hero__qs3fl{aspect-ratio:4/3;min-height:420px}}